The rise of Assamese girls in entertainment can be traced back to the rich folk traditions of Assam. The rhythmic grace of Bihu dance and the soul-stirring melodies of folk songs provided a foundational training ground for many. Today, this cultural grounding is evident in the work of actresses and musicians who bring an authentic regional flavor to mainstream media. Whether it is through the traditional "Mekhela Chador" showcased on international red carpets or the integration of Assamese musical elements in contemporary pop, these artists act as cultural ambassadors.
In the realm of cinema, Assamese women have transitioned from being regional stars to becoming household names across India. Actresses like Seema Biswas, who gained international acclaim for her powerful performances, paved the way for a younger generation. Modern icons like Plabita Borthakur and Urmila Mahanta have broken stereotypes, taking on complex roles that challenge the traditional "girl-next-order" image. Their success in Bollywood and independent cinema has brought much-needed attention to the talent pool existing in Northeast India, encouraging more young women from the region to pursue acting as a serious career.

Traditional folk forms remain the heartbeat of entertainment in Assam. Female performers are central to these cultural expressions, which have gained a second life on social media platforms like Instagram and YouTube.
Bihu Dance: This iconic folk dance, traditionally performed by young girls to celebrate spring and fertility, is now a viral sensation. Creators frequently post "Bihu Reels," blending traditional brisk hand movements with modern musical fusions.
Jeng Bihu: An ancient, female-only form of Bihu performed on moonlit nights, which continues to be a subject of cultural documentaries and digital preservation efforts. Rising Stars in Film & Television

The Digital Renaissance: Content Creators & Influencers
The rise of social media has democratized fame for Assamese creators. Influencers are blending their cultural roots with modern aesthetics, reaching audiences far beyond the borders of Northeast India.
Varenya Borbora: At just 10 years old, this Jorhat native became a national sensation after appearing on The Ranveer Show. She is a prime example of "edutainment," using her platform to showcase Assamese heritage to a global audience.
Aimee Baruah: A powerhouse in the industry, she made a significant impact at the Cannes 2024 red carpet by showcasing Assamese attire, proving that traditional roots have a place on global stages.
Social Media Icons: Figures like Deeplina Deka (1.1M followers) and Rupankrita Kalita (479K followers) lead the way in lifestyle and music, while newcomers like Celesti Bairagey—who gained fame as an Alia Bhatt lookalike—have successfully transitioned from viral reels to mainstream television. Fashion & Pageantry: The National Spotlight
Assamese women continue to dominate the modeling and pageantry circuits, bringing a unique aesthetic to the Indian fashion industry.
Madhulika Sharma: A standout international model, she has been featured on covers for Vogue and Grazia and has worked for major brands like Christian Dior and Manish Malhotra.
Ankita Das: Recently placed in the Top 8 at Miss Teen Diva 2025, winning titles for "Miss Best Rampwalk" and "Miss Glamorous".
